Swedish online streaming platform Radical.fm has ramped up its offering and now includes curated radio, on-demand playlists and personal broadcasting for free.
The service is also advertising-free and boasts a 20 million song major label catalogue currently only available to Swedish users due to licensing restrictions.
Forgoing the freemium / premium models that similar services have adopted, Radical.fm instead suggests the option for users to donate to the company. Founder Thomas McAlevey has pledged that 10% of these will go to charity and the rest to pay artists. He said: "Radical believes radio is best experienced in an ad-free environment, and it is Radical's goal to provide all services free of advertising. But Radical relies on your support to continue."
